Business activity fell slightly in New York State in June
June 17, 2024
Business activity in New York State declined modestly in June, according to the Empire State Manufacturing Survey 2024. Although the overall business conditions index rose ten points, it still stands at -6.0, a level below zero. New orders were unchanged, while shipments showed an increase. Delivery times were slightly shorter and the availability of supply, which is reported as a monthly indicator for the first time, was little changed. Stock levels remained unchanged. Labour market conditions remained weak as employment and hours worked continued to decline.
